Reports suggest that with London’s case numbers sharply on the rise, some or all of the capital is about to be placed into Tier 3 - but despite rates having fallen here, many senior Greater Manchester figures believe most if not all of our boroughs are likely to stay in that bracket too.
Case numbers here have, unquestionably, been dropping overall for some weeks, as those in much of the South of England have been rising.
